Shell脚本编程书籍进阶70


Shell脚本编程是Linux和UNIX系统中自动化任务和管理系统资源的强大工具。对于那些希望提高其shell脚本编程技能的人来说,有许多优秀的书籍可以提供深入的知识和高级技术。

1. 《高级Bash脚本指南》

《高级Bash脚本指南》是shell脚本编程的权威指南,由Steven Vaughan-Nichols撰写。这本书涵盖了Bash脚本的所有方面,从基础到高级主题,包括shell变量、控制流、函数、文件处理、正则表达式和网络编程。

2. 《Shell脚本编程大全》

《Shell脚本编程大全》是另一本全面的shell脚本参考书,由Ashok Samal撰写。本书提供了shell编程的深入介绍,包括bash、ksh和zsh shell。该书还涵盖了高级技术,例如信号处理、脚本调试和脚本安全性。

3. 《Linux shell脚本编程》

《Linux shell脚本编程》由Richard Blum撰写,是一本面向Linux系统开发人员的实用指南。这本书专注于使用bash shell进行脚本编程,涵盖了常见的任务,例如文件管理、网络脚本和系统管理。

4. 《Shell脚本编程艺术》

《Shell脚本编程艺术》由Robbins和Robbins合著,是一本关注shell脚本编程风格和代码质量的书籍。该书提供了有关编写可读、可维护且高效的shell脚本的实用建议。

5. 《Bash Cookbook》

《Bash Cookbook》是Matthew Helmke撰写的shell脚本食谱集。这本书提供了一系列用于解决常见任务的shell脚本示例,包括字符串处理、文件操作、网络脚本和系统管理。

6. 《脚本文化》

《脚本文化》由David Wall撰写,是一本探索shell脚本在Linux和UNIX生态系统中角色的独特书籍。这本书提供了有关shell脚本历史、文化和最佳实践的见解。

7. 《Bash编程实战》

《Bash编程实战》由Jevon McGowan撰写,是一本面向高级shell脚本程序员的进阶指南。该书涵盖了高级技术,例如 shell 扩展、用管线构建复杂命令和编写可移植脚本。

8. 《Bash Hacker's Cookbook》

《Bash Hacker's Cookbook》是H. Scott Reinagle撰写的shell脚本黑客技巧和技术合集。该书提供了一系列解决复杂问题和编写巧妙脚本的创意解决方案。

9. 《Sed & Awk》

《Sed & Awk》是Dale Dougherty和Arnold Robbins合著的经典指南,用于stream编辑器(sed)和模式匹配语言(awk)。这两款工具是高级shell脚本编程中的强大实用工具,本书提供了对它们能力的深入了解。

10. 《正则表达式圣经》

《正则表达式圣经》是Jeffrey E.F. Friedl撰写的全面正则表达式指南。虽然该书并不特定于shell脚本编程,但正则表达式在shell脚本中无处不在,掌握它们对于编写高效且可读的脚本至关重要。通过阅读这些书籍,shell脚本程序员可以拓宽他们的知识和技能,编写更加复杂、强大和可维护的脚本。这些书籍提供了深入的指导、实用示例和专家见解,帮助程序员掌握shell脚本编程的各个方面并将其提升到一个新的水平。

2025-02-02


上一篇:实验脚本编程指南

下一篇:图形编程脚本范例大全:掌握视觉编程艺术